2023 Executive Committee

Nicole Fogle, MBA, Ed.S.
President
Nicole Fogle is the Institutional Effectiveness Coordinator at Gaston College. She helps to oversee program review, outcome assessment, survey administration and accreditation processes. She researches, collects, interprets and analyzes a variety of data for college planning activities, program review annual reporting requirements, specialized program accreditation, strategic planning and SACSCOC accreditation processing. Before her role at Gaston College, she worked at Wilkes Community College as the Executive Director of Institutional Research, Planning & Effectiveness and the SACSCOC Liaison. Nicole started her time in IE/IR during the spring of 2004 at Caldwell Community College and Technical Institute where she worked for 15 years in various IE/IR roles. She holds an E.d.S. in Higher Education Leadership from Northcentral University, M.B.A. in Business Administration from Argosy University, and B.S. in Business Administration from Gardner-Webb University. Nicole has been a member of CCPRO since 2007.

Michael Cobb, M.Div., Ed.D.
President Elect
Dr. Michael Cobb is the Vice President of Institutional Effectiveness, Planning, and Compliance at Cape Fear Community College and also serves at the college’s SACSCOC Liaison. Prior to working at Cape Fear Community College, he worked as the Director of Planning and Research at Brunswick Community College. He holds M.A. in Pastoral Theology from the Pontificia Università San Tommaso D’Aquino (Rome, Italy), a M.Div. in Fundamental Theology from the Pontificia Università Gregoriana (Rome, Italy), Graduate Certificates in Educational Administration from Cal State Fullerton University and the University of California Riverside, and an Ed.D. in Educational Leadership from the University of North Carolina, Wilmington. He has been a CCPRO member since 2015, and he has previously served on the Executive Committee as Secretary and the Eastern Region Director. He has served as QEP Co-Director at Brunswick Community College and has served on both off-site and on-site SACSCOC committees.

Carol Ann Lydon, M.Ed
Immediate Past President
Carol Ann is the Associate Dean of Research at Southeastern Community College. There she serves as the college’s institutional researcher, grant writer, and data coordinator. Carol Ann has been in IR and IE for over 13 years and, before that was a tutor and substitute teacher at Carolina Day School in Asheville, N.C. She has been a CCPRO member since 2009 and has served as Western Region Director, President-Elect, President, and now Immediate Past President of CCPRO. She has also served on two separate, statewide Performance Measures Adjustment committees and holds a Master’s in Educational Research from the University of South Carolina.

Kim Sandoval
Central Region Director
Kim Sandoval is the Institutional Researcher/Project Manager at South Piedmont Community College. She is highly involved in South Piedmont’s 2023 SACSCOC reaffirmation process, contributing to writing and editing for the Compliance Report and coordinating logistics for the site visit. She is also the primary survey administrator and supports implementation of the Strategic Plan. A member of CCPRO since 2019, she still knows what it’s like to be new in the IR/IE world. Her previous work has included data-informed advocacy work in non-profits and local government spanning program evaluation, workforce development, grants administration and land-use planning. She holds a Master of Public Administration from the University of South Carolina and a Bachelor of Arts in Sociology from the University of Louisville.

Meghan Nevil
Webmaster
Meghan Nevil is the Coordinator of Institutional Effectiveness and Strategic Analytics at Isothermal Community College. Past positions include Research and Grants Analyst at Haywood Community College. She has assisted with a fifth-year interim report and will be preparing her third SACSCOC reaffirmation report due in 2026. She holds an AAS degree in Business Administration and will be graduating with her B.A. in Sociology from Fayetteville State University in Spring 2024. She has been a CCPRO member since 2018 and has served as Treasurer and now Webmaster of CCPRO.
